Most Ontario homes carry 5-inch K-style eavestrough, but a growing share of replacements are stepping up to 6-inch — and for some roofs that upgrade is the difference between a system that keeps up with a summer downpour and one that sheets water over the edge. Here's how eavestrough sizing actually works, what each size costs installed in 2026, and a simple way to tell which one your roof needs.
Sizing Eavestrough in Waterloo Region
Two local factors push KW homes toward 6-inch more often than the provincial average. First, our storms: short-duration rainfall intensity in this region has crept upward, and the classic July cloudburst overwhelms undersized troughs on big roof planes. Second, our housing stock: newer subdivisions in Kitchener, Waterloo, and Cambridge favour tall two-storey designs with large, steep roof planes draining to short runs of trough — exactly the geometry where 5-inch falls behind. On century homes near Uptown and in Galt, fascia condition matters as much as size: we often repair or cap the fascia before hanging the new system.
Installed pricing in Waterloo Region tracks the provincial ranges below, and both sizes are usually within a few hundred dollars of each other on a typical detached home — which is why we quote both when the roof is borderline.
How Eavestrough Sizing Actually Works
Eavestrough size refers to the width across the top of the trough. In Ontario the residential standard is 5-inch K-style, with 6-inch K-style as the step-up; half-round profiles come in the same nominal sizes but hold roughly 20% less water. Capacity is the whole game: a 5-inch K-style trough handles roughly 1.2 gallons per foot, while a 6-inch holds about 2 gallons — roughly 40% more capacity for one inch of width.
But the trough is only half the system. Downspouts decide how fast collected water leaves: a 2×3-inch downspout drains about 600 sq ft of roof, while a 3×4-inch handles about 1,200 sq ft. Many "undersized eavestrough" problems in Ontario are actually undersized or too-few downspouts — a cheaper fix than replacing the entire run. When 5-Inch Is Enough
For most bungalows, side-splits, and modest two-storeys with moderate roof pitches, 5-inch K-style with properly placed 2×3 downspouts handles Ontario rainfall fine. It's the standard for a reason: it suits roof planes up to roughly 600–800 sq ft per downspout, costs less per foot, and matches the fascia proportions of smaller homes — 6-inch trough on a low bungalow can look visibly heavy.
If your current 5-inch system overflows, diagnose before upsizing. The usual culprits, in order: clogged troughs or downspouts, insufficient slope toward the outlet, too few downspouts for the roof area, and only then genuine capacity shortfall. A system inspection that adds one downspout often solves what looks like a sizing problem for a fraction of replacement cost.
When 6-Inch Earns Its Price
Six-inch becomes the right call when the geometry gets demanding:
- Large or steep roof planes — steep metal or shingle roofs shed water fast, and big planes concentrate it; 6-inch swallows the surge instead of overshooting.
- Long runs with few outlets — where architecture limits downspout placement, extra trough capacity buys time for water to travel.
- Valleys dumping onto short trough sections — the classic overflow point on complex rooflines; a 6-inch section with an oversized outlet fixes it.
- Homes with water-sensitive grading — if overflow lands beside a finished basement, capacity is cheap insurance against a wet-basement claim.
Commercial buildings, workshops, and garages with metal roofs are near-automatic 6-inch candidates. The upgrade premium in 2026 is modest — typically $1–$3 more per linear foot installed — which on a 150-foot house is a few hundred dollars, not thousands.
5" vs 6" Installed Costs in Ontario (2026)
Realistic installed pricing for seamless aluminum eavestrough in Ontario this year:
| Item | 5-Inch K-Style | 6-Inch K-Style |
|---|---|---|
| Installed cost per linear foot | $9–$14 | $11–$17 |
| Typical detached home (150 ft + downspouts) | $1,600–$2,600 | $1,900–$3,100 |
| Trough capacity (per foot) | ~1.2 gal | ~2.0 gal |
| Standard downspout pairing | 2×3" | 3×4" |
| Roof area served per downspout | ~600 sq ft | ~1,200 sq ft |
Colour choice doesn't move the price much — most suppliers stock 20+ baked-enamel colours in both sizes. What does move price: fascia repairs discovered at tear-off, second-storey and steep-access labour, and gutter guards if you add them at install (the cheapest time to do it).
How to Decide for Your Roof
A proper eavestrough quote starts with roof math, not a tape measure on the old trough. We calculate each roof plane's area and pitch factor, map where valleys concentrate flow, count practical downspout locations, then size trough and downspouts as a system. Nine times out of ten the answer is straightforward: modest roof, 5-inch; big/steep/complex roof or overflow history, 6-inch — at least on the problem elevations. Mixed systems (6-inch on the back where the valleys dump, 5-inch on the front) are common and perfectly good practice.
If you're replacing anyway, the honest advice we give Waterloo Region homeowners: when the roof is borderline, spend the extra few hundred dollars on 6-inch. Nobody has ever called us because their eavestrough had too much capacity.
Frequently Asked Questions
- What size eavestrough do most houses in Ontario have?
- Five-inch K-style seamless aluminum is the Ontario residential standard, paired with 2×3-inch downspouts. It suits most bungalows and average two-storey homes. Six-inch is the step-up for large, steep, or complex roofs and is standard on most commercial buildings.
- How much more does 6-inch eavestrough cost than 5-inch?
- Typically $1–$3 more per linear foot installed in 2026 — about $11–$17/ft for 6-inch vs $9–$14/ft for 5-inch. On a typical 150-foot detached home, upgrading runs a few hundred dollars extra, plus a bit more if you also step up to 3×4-inch downspouts.
- Can I mix 5-inch and 6-inch eavestrough on the same house?
- Yes, and it's often the smartest configuration: 6-inch on elevations that take valley discharge or big roof planes, 5-inch everywhere else. Each run is sized to the roof area draining into it, so mixing sizes is standard professional practice, not a compromise.
- Do bigger eavestroughs mean I don't need gutter guards?
- No — size adds capacity, not clog resistance. A 6-inch trough full of maple keys overflows just like a 5-inch. If your lot has mature trees, guards plus correct sizing work together: guards keep the capacity available, sizing makes sure the capacity is enough.
- How do I know if my current eavestrough is undersized?
- Watch during heavy rain: water sheeting over the front edge on clean, properly sloped troughs — especially below valleys — points to capacity. Overflow at one spot usually means a clog or slope issue instead. If troughs are clean and still overflow in most storms, it's time to size up or add downspouts.
Key Takeaways
- 5-inch K-style suits most Ontario homes; 6-inch holds ~40% more water for $1–$3 more per foot.
- Downspouts matter as much as trough width — 3×4" drains double the roof area of 2×3".
- Mixed 5"/6" systems sized per elevation are standard professional practice.
- 2026 installed pricing: $9–$14/ft (5") and $11–$17/ft (6") for seamless aluminum.
